At the Northgate vs. Alexander game there were about 12 scouts there to watch Langley and the Alexander pitcher. Northgate stole the show. Chad Basma, the relief pitcher for NG, came in and pitched 8 innings of no hit relief. NG won in the 11th inning. NG hit two homers off of the starter they were there to watch. Langley was 0 fer. Langley is 1 for 7 in the last two NG games. I did time him in 1.8 on one throwdown and as high as 2.0 between innings. Not a lot of scouts there at the end, but the better team, with the better pitching and hitting won. Both teams had lots of errors. They are the two best teams in the region, probably.

NG got beat by Whitewater on last Satruday. It looked like the Vikings were already on spring break. They almost came back by scouring 4 runs int he 7th, but fell one run short.

I think that NG is the best team on the southside, but Starrs Mill might think differently. Too bad we didn't play this year.

Roswell threw Jake Cowan and Sam Allen. They pitched great. We lost 6-3. Roswell in my opinion has the best pitching in the region. They play great defense and they play small ball offensively. There is tons of talent in our region. Roswell, Kell, Lassiter, Pope, Milton, and Walton would get into the playoffs in every other region but since we are all stuck together its not possible. Some of the other big time catchers in our region are Mark Fleurry at Pope, Goodin at Lassiter, and the Roswell catcher played great defensively.
